thats my fave Mk1 to me it looks the best. WHats he done to it as it already had a front end? :shocking:

 

Front was replaced earlier in the year after hitting a dear in the middle of the night on the way home from Norfolk, had new bonnet/wings/front panel/ ally rad and intercooler. Then after coming back from Italy he went to Donnington on Saturday as he mechanics for Ric Woods, came back to Norfolk with his stepdaughter, came to mine then went off home and near Eyam the back snapped round on a damp road, left the ground, spun 360 then slammed into a wall. Chassis legs are bent and pushed into the bulkhead. Needs all the above again and inner wings this time. But it will be back. Paul
